Colle Ferriciaro
Colle Ferriciaro is a peak in Borbona, Rieti, Lazio and has an elevation of 1,069 metres. Colle Ferriciaro is situated nearby to the village Cesaproba, as well as near Borbona.| Tap on a place to explore it |
